  3. The Bomberplane! Togekiss Discussion

    No it doesn't. King's Rock only works with moves that don't already have an effect percentage, so it doesn't increase Air Slash's flinch rate.

  7. Most Effective Type Coverage

    Ice/Ground is actually the best type coverage, since it is resisted by Surskit and Shedinja only (and no-one in their right mind uses Surskit competitively so Shedinja is the only resister of Ice/Ground).

  19. Can you help me find some numbers?

    Kingdra will never survive a Choice Specs Draco Meteor from Salamence. Max HP and max SpDef with a +SpDef nature still takes 504-592 damage from said Draco Meteor, which ends up as 142-167%. Kingdra needs max HP and max Def with a +Def nature to even have a chance of surviving the Dragon Claw...
